Bio: daniel cargnin -lrb- 1930 -- 2002 -rrb- was a brazilian priest and amateur paleontologist born in nova palma , in the state of rio grande do sul , brazil , in 1930 . he died in 2002 , and at his request was buried in the town of mata . an autodidact and amateur paleontologist , from 1964 until 1969 he lived in the city of santa maria , where he made great contributions to paleontology , working in the geopark paleorrota , contributing to the collection of the museum vincente pallotti . in 1969 , along with abraham cargnin , he created the museum of paleontology of ufrgs and the pucrs . in 1976 he moved to the city of mata where he contributed greatly to the preservation of fossils found in the region . in his honor was created apedac -lrb- `` associação padre daniel cargnin '' -rrb- -lrb- `` association father daniel cargnin '' -rrb- , which aims to divulge the geopark paleorrota to a wider audience . the city of mata received a museum named in his memory -lrb- museum daniel cargnin -rrb- . the paleontological site largo padre daniel cargnin is a tribute for his contributions . several fossils were named in his honor , like the cynodont `` therioherpeton cargnini '' .
